Skip to main content

AI Prompt Generation Overview

Ravvio’s AI-powered prompt generation analyzes your website content and business information to create customized system prompts that perfectly match your brand voice and business needs. System prompt editor interface with AI generation capabilities

Key Benefits

Intelligent Analysis

AI analyzes your website content, structure, and messaging to understand your business

Brand Voice Matching

Generated prompts reflect your existing communication style and tone

Time Efficiency

Creates comprehensive prompts in minutes instead of hours of manual writing

Professional Quality

Produces well-structured, effective prompts following best practices

Generation Process

System prompt editor interface with AI generation capabilities

Input Requirements

1

Website URLs

Purpose: Provide content for AI analysis and understanding Requirements:
  • Valid URLs starting with http:// or https://
  • Accessible pages (not password-protected)
  • Representative of your business and services
  • Up to 10 URLs for comprehensive analysis
Recommended Pages:
  • Homepage for overall business understanding
  • About page for company mission and values
  • Services/Products pages for offering details
  • FAQ or support pages for common customer questions
2

Company Information

Company Name: Your business name for personalization Industry Category: Business sector for context-specific optimization Target Audience: Primary customer segments and demographics Business Model: Service type, pricing approach, customer interaction style
3

Communication Preferences

Tone Selection:
  • Professional: Formal, business-focused communication
  • Friendly: Warm, approachable, and welcoming
  • Casual: Relaxed, conversational style
  • Formal: Traditional, respectful, and structured
Response Style:
  • Concise: Brief, direct answers
  • Detailed: Comprehensive explanations
  • Balanced: Appropriate length based on question complexity
4

Special Requirements

Custom Instructions: Specific behavioral guidelines Compliance Needs: Industry regulations or requirements Brand Guidelines: Specific language or terminology preferences Integration Goals: How the agent fits into your customer journey

AI Analysis Components

Website Structure: Navigation patterns and information architecture Messaging Themes: Key messages and value propositions Language Patterns: Writing style, vocabulary, and tone consistency Customer Focus: Target audience and communication approach Service Offerings: Products, services, and key differentiators
Tone Identification: Formal vs. casual, professional vs. friendly Personality Traits: Characteristics evident in existing content Communication Style: Direct vs. detailed, technical vs. accessible Brand Values: Mission, vision, and core principles Unique Selling Points: Key advantages and differentiators
Sector-Specific Language: Appropriate terminology and concepts Compliance Considerations: Regulatory requirements and guidelines Best Practices: Industry standards for customer communication Common Scenarios: Typical customer questions and interactions Competitive Context: Market positioning and differentiation

Generation Interface

Input Form Configuration

URL Input Section

Features:
  • Multiple URL input fields with validation
  • Add/remove URL functionality
  • Real-time URL validation and accessibility checking
  • Preview of page content for verification

Company Details

Fields:
  • Company name with auto-completion
  • Industry selection from predefined categories
  • Target audience description
  • Business model specification

Tone Configuration

Options:
  • Tone selection with examples
  • Communication style preferences
  • Formality level adjustment
  • Custom tone descriptions

Advanced Settings

Controls:
  • Response length preferences
  • Special instruction input
  • Compliance requirement specification
  • Integration goal definition

Validation and Verification

1

URL Accessibility Check

System verifies all provided URLs are accessible and contain analyzable content
2

Content Sufficiency Analysis

Ensures enough content is available for meaningful analysis and prompt generation
3

Input Completeness Validation

Confirms all required fields are properly filled with valid information
4

Pre-Generation Preview

Shows analysis summary and expected prompt characteristics before generation

AI Generation Engine

Analysis Algorithms

Content Extraction: Intelligent text extraction from HTML pages Semantic Analysis: Understanding meaning and context beyond keywords Tone Detection: Identification of communication style and personality Theme Recognition: Discovery of recurring topics and message patterns
Style Consistency: Analysis of writing patterns across pages Personality Mapping: Identification of brand personality traits Communication Patterns: Understanding of customer interaction approaches Value Proposition Extraction: Key benefits and differentiator identification
Sector Knowledge: Application of industry-specific best practices Compliance Integration: Inclusion of relevant regulatory considerations Competitive Context: Understanding of market positioning requirements Customer Journey Mapping: Integration with typical industry customer paths

Generation Process Flow

1

Content Ingestion

Duration: 30-60 seconds Process: AI crawls and analyzes provided website URLs Output: Structured content database with key information extracted
2

Pattern Recognition

Duration: 1-2 minutes
Process: Identification of communication patterns, tone, and style Output: Brand voice profile with personality and style characteristics
3

Prompt Synthesis

Duration: 1-2 minutes Process: Creation of cohesive system prompt based on analysis Output: Complete system prompt with behavior, personality, and context
4

Quality Assurance

Duration: 30 seconds Process: Validation of prompt completeness and effectiveness Output: Finalized prompt ready for review and implementation

Generated Prompt Structure

Standard Components

Role Definition

Clear specification of the agent’s primary function and responsibilities

Personality Profile

Detailed personality traits based on brand voice analysis

Communication Guidelines

Specific instructions for tone, style, and interaction approach

Business Context

Relevant company information and industry-specific knowledge

Prompt Sections

Content: Agent identity and primary function definition Customization: Based on business type and customer interaction goals Example: “You are a knowledgeable customer success assistant for TechCorp, specializing in helping customers maximize their software investment.”
Content: Behavioral characteristics and communication style Customization: Derived from website tone and brand voice analysis Example: “Maintain a professional yet approachable demeanor, providing clear explanations with patience and enthusiasm.”
Content: Areas of specialization and key information domains Customization: Based on services, products, and website content analysis Example: “Your expertise includes product features, pricing plans, integration options, and best practice recommendations.”
Content: Specific instructions for handling different interaction types Customization: Tailored to business model and customer journey Example: “Provide detailed explanations for complex topics, offer relevant examples, and always include next steps.”
Content: Company background, values, and key differentiators Customization: Extracted from about pages, mission statements, and service descriptions Example: “TechCorp has been serving small businesses since 2015, focusing on user-friendly solutions with exceptional support.”

Review and Refinement Process

Generated Prompt Review

Agent customization options and AI generation settings
1

Initial Review

Purpose: Verify accuracy and completeness of generated content Focus Areas:
  • Factual accuracy of company information
  • Appropriateness of tone and style
  • Completeness of role definition
  • Alignment with business goals
2

Customization Options

Editing Capability: Modify any section of the generated prompt Addition Options: Include additional instructions or context Tone Adjustment: Fine-tune communication style preferences Role Refinement: Clarify or expand agent responsibilities
3

Testing Integration

Playground Testing: Test generated prompt in safe environment Response Quality: Evaluate agent behavior with sample questions Consistency Check: Verify consistent application of guidelines Performance Validation: Confirm prompt effectiveness

Refinement Tools

Section Editor

Functionality: Edit individual sections of the generated prompt Features: Syntax highlighting, word count tracking, preview capability

Tone Adjuster

Functionality: Modify communication style without rewriting entire prompt Features: Slider controls, tone preview, consistency maintenance

Content Validator

Functionality: Verify prompt completeness and effectiveness Features: Validation checks, improvement suggestions, best practice alerts

Version Control

Functionality: Track changes and maintain prompt versions Features: Change history, rollback capability, comparison views

Optimization and Iteration

Performance-Based Refinement

Response Quality Metrics: Track user satisfaction with agent interactions Conversation Completion: Monitor successful conversation resolution rates User Engagement: Analyze conversation length and user return patterns Goal Achievement: Measure completion of business objectives (leads, bookings, etc.)
Performance Analysis: AI identifies potential improvement areas Content Gaps: Detection of missing information or unclear instructions Tone Inconsistencies: Identification of communication style variations Optimization Opportunities: Suggestions for enhanced effectiveness
Pattern Recognition: AI learns from successful interactions Best Practice Updates: Integration of new industry knowledge Competitive Intelligence: Incorporation of market insights User Feedback Integration: Application of direct user input

Version Management

AI-generated prompts can be regenerated with updated website content or business information to keep agent behavior current.

Update Scenarios

  • Website Changes: Regenerate when significant content updates occur
  • Business Evolution: Update when services, products, or focus areas change
  • Performance Issues: Regenerate to address identified problems
  • Seasonal Adjustments: Update for promotional periods or seasonal changes
  • Competitive Changes: Adjust positioning based on market evolution

Troubleshooting Generation Issues

Common Problems and Solutions

Problem: Not enough analyzable content from provided URLs Solutions:
  • Add more representative website pages
  • Include pages with substantial text content
  • Verify pages are publicly accessible
  • Provide additional context in company description
Problem: Generated prompt lacks specificity or personality Solutions:
  • Include more detailed company information
  • Specify target audience more precisely
  • Provide examples of desired communication style
  • Include industry-specific requirements
Problem: Generated tone doesn’t match brand expectations Solutions:
  • Review tone selection settings
  • Analyze website content for consistency
  • Provide specific tone examples or preferences
  • Use manual editing to fine-tune generated content
Problem: Generated content contains incorrect technical information Solutions:
  • Verify website content accuracy before generation
  • Include authoritative technical documentation
  • Provide industry-specific context and terminology
  • Review and correct technical details manually

Getting Better Results

Quality Input = Quality Output: The more comprehensive and accurate your input information, the better the AI-generated prompt will be.

Optimization Tips

1

Comprehensive URL Selection

Include diverse pages that represent different aspects of your business
2

Detailed Business Information

Provide thorough company descriptions and target audience details
3

Clear Communication Preferences

Be specific about desired tone, style, and interaction approach
4

Industry Context

Include relevant industry information and compliance requirements
5

Review and Refine

Always review generated content and customize for optimal results
AI-generated prompts should always be reviewed and tested before deployment. While highly effective, they may require customization for optimal performance in your specific use case.